Creme De Menthe Pie Recipe

Ingredients

 
1 1/4 c. chocolate wafer crumbs
 
3/4 c. sugar
 
1/3c. melted butter
 
1 env. Unflavored gelatin
 
1/8 tsp. salt
 
3 eggs, separated
 
1/4 c. butter
 
1/4 c. green creme de menthe
 
1/4c. white crème de cacao
 
1 1/2 c. heavy cream
 
Chopped pistachio nuts
 
Chopped cherries

Directions

Mix wafer crumbs, 1/4 cup sugar and butter; press into 9-inch pie plate.
Bake in 400-degree oven for 5 minutes; cool.
Combine gelatin, 1/4 cup sugar and salt in medium saucepan.
Beat egg yolks and 1/2 cup cold water together; stir into gelatin mixture.
Cook over low heat, stirring constantly, for 3 to 5 minutes or until thickened and gelatin is dissolved.
Remove from heat; stir in creme de menthe and creme de cacao.
Chill, stirring occasionally, until mixture is consistency of unbeaten egg white.
Beat egg whites until stiff but not dry.
Add remaining sugar gradu- ally; beat until stiff peaks form.
Fold into gelatin mixture.
Whip 1 cup cream until stiff; fold into gelatin mixture.
Pour into chocolate crust; chill until firm.
Whip remaining cream until stiff; arrange on pie in wreath shape.
Sprinkle with nuts and cherries.
